1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Absolute direction

Back

Based on the cardinal points North, South, East, and West. These appear uniformly and independently in all cultures, derived from obvious evidence in nature.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Absolute distance

Back

Exact measurement of the physical space between two places.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Absolute location

Back

The exact position of an object or place, measured within the spatial coordinates of a grid system (latitude and longitude).

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Census data

Back

Periodic count of a population, in the U.S. every 10 years, which collects data indicating a multitude of demographic indicators (for example, ethnic composition, age profiles, religious beliefs, access to plumbing). It is also significant in the U.S. for representation in the House of Representatives (federal government).

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Grouping

Back

To gather; to form into a group or to be together, more densely populated.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Dispersion

Back

To spread out, movement of individuals moving away from centers of high population density or from their area of origin. Opposite of aggregation.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Decrease with distance

Back

The decrease in importance and eventual disappearance of a phenomenon as the distance from its origin increases.
